#6d59a9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d59a9 is composed of 42.7% red, 34.9%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.5% cyan, 47.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 255 degrees, a saturation of 31.7% and a lightness of 50.6%. #6d59a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#dab2ff with #000053.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#6d59a9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d59a9 has RGB values of R:109, G:89, B:169 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 7166377.

Shades and Tints of #6d59a9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f5f4f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6d59a9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808082 is the less saturated color, while #460bf7 is the most saturated one.
